/** Resizes a Partition and FileSystem.
|
|
|
|
Resize the given Partition and its FileSystem on the given Device so they start with the
|
|
given new start sector and end with the given new last sector.
|
|
|
|
@author Volker Lanz <vl@fidra.de>
|
|
*/
|
|
class LIBKPMCORE_EXPORT ResizeOperation : public Operation
|
|
{
|
|
friend class OperationStack;
|
|
|
|
Q_DISABLE_COPY(ResizeOperation)
|
|
|
|
protected:
|
|
/** A ResizeOperation can do a combination of things; this enum is used to determine what
|
|
actually is going to be done. It is used so the ResizeOperation can describe itself and
|
|
when it's actually executed. */
|
|
enum ResizeAction {
|
|
None = 0, /**< Nothing */
|
|
MoveLeft = 1, /**< Move to the left */
|
|
MoveRight = 2, /**< Move to the right */
|
|
Grow = 4, /**< Grow */
|
|
Shrink = 8, /**< Shrink */
|
|
MoveLeftGrow = 5, /**< Move to the left then grow */
|
|
MoveRightGrow = 6, /**< Move to the right then grow */
|
|
MoveLeftShrink = 9, /**< Shrink then move to the left */
|
|
MoveRightShrink = 10 /**< Shrink then move to the right */
|
|
};
